Cornet Cyclonic Vacuum Cleaner for Bedding

Sharp released the EC-HX100 Cornet cyclonic vacuum cleaner for bedding, the first vacuum cleaner in the industry*1 to employ a heat cyclone that takes advantage of mites'*2 weakness against heat by blowing warm air onto bedding to loosen mites' grip from the fibers of bedding and then powerfully sucking them up.
The Cornet removes*3*4 mites and related allergens (mite feces and mite carcasses) from bedding by using a powerful beating brush, along with heat generated by the motor that is blown as warm air onto the bedding to loosen the mites' grip from the fibers so that they can be sucked up by the powerful vacuum force. The warm air comes from the vacuum cleaner's internal motor to save on electricity consumption. There is also a function to prevent the air temperature from getting too high and damaging the bedding.
More than 99% of the mites sucked up are killed*5 by the high-speed swirling air movement of the centrifugal separation cyclone motor. Cleaning of the dust cup and filter is easy: just remove them and wash them with water. In addition, the warm air and Plasmacluster Ions deodorize*6 pillows and other bedding, while the warm air also fluffs up the bedding to a comfortable softness.
